A Peculiar Affair.
Dunedin, Monday, A peculiar afi'air has been reported to the police at Baiclutha. Joseph Valentino called, on the policp on Saturday and reported that on the 28 th inst. he was taking a child two weeks old from his mothers, house to that 1 of bis sister.- While walking along the banks of the Cluthu river, it being a dark night ho stumbled and the child All into the river and was never seen Bince. It is said to be legitimate. Valentine was detained in custody pending enquiries.
